Transaction bd71c595a42077cd485827308f80c4b141069014c148bb5791178465e7c3a63b

2 Input
1 Outputs
  • bd71c595a42077cd485827308f80c4b141069014c148bb5791178465e7c3a63b:0
  • value  12770000
    address  3D7LAXHdjtAMwKx1FfT11a2XbJ1FNJL1xE